Ingredients
- 1.5 lbs (skin-on, bone-in) chicken thighs
- 4 medium (peeled, 1/2-inch dice) carrots
- 2 medium (peeled, 1/2-inch dice) parsnips
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 2 tsp (finely chopped) fresh rosemary
- 1 tsp sea salt
- 1/2 tsp black pepper
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at oven to 400°F. Toss 4 medium peeled and diced carrots with 2 medium peeled and diced parsnips, 1 tbsp olive oil, 1/2 tsp sea salt, and 1/4 tsp black pepper on a baking sheet.
- Step 2: Pat 1.5 lbs skin-on, bone-in chicken thighs dry, then rub with 1 tbsp olive oil, 2 tsp finely chopped rosemary, 1/2 tsp sea salt, and 1/4 tsp black pepper.
- Step 3: Arrange chicken thighs on top of vegetables, skin-side up. Roast for 30 minutes until chicken reaches 165°F internally and vegetables are tender with golden edges.

How do I store leftover Vibrant Sheet Pan Chicken & Root Vegetables?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ep olive oil from drying out.

How do I scale Vibrant Sheet Pan Chicken & Root Vegetables for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
